POP.STORE takes VidCon title slot for ECHO-ME launch
POP.STORE, a creator monetization platform, is the title sponsor for VidCon Anaheim 2026. At the event, POP.STORE will introduce ECHO-ME, an agentic AI commerce platform designed to assist creators with business operations.
